Contacts are better than glasses.

An STVZO front light, mounted fairly low, is best for seeing in the dark.

Back lights are the brighter the better. I'd go for a very bright steady, plus next brightest on flash.

As far as clothing is concerned, you want something that contrasts with white fog - black or red rather than yellow, and a solid colour is better than patterned.

It's mist if the visibility is between 1 km and 5 km.
It's fog if the visibility is below 1 km.
It's thick flog if the visibility is below 100 m.

(Used to work as an official met observer at station 88952)
